WARNING!

If you cannot solve a problem with the following solutions, do not attempt to repair it yourself. Turn off the printer, then contact your TOSHIBA TEC representative for assistance.

When a problem occurs during operation, the status indicator will blink or light. Refer to the following troubleshooting guide and take corrective action.
